What is the Business Credit Application Form?
The Business Credit Application Form is a crucial document used by businesses to apply for credit with suppliers or vendors. This form enables businesses to provide essential information that vendors require before extending credit. It typically includes details such as business identification, banking information, and references from previous suppliers.
This form is essential for businesses aiming to establish creditworthiness and facilitate transactions without immediate cash payment. By submitting this form, companies can streamline the approval process, ensuring they receive goods or services on favorable terms.

Key Features of the Business Credit Application Form
Understanding the components of the Business Credit Application Form is essential for accurate completion. The form generally requires specific fields that capture comprehensive information about the applying business.
Key fields typically include business information like name and address, bank details for creditworthiness evaluation, and references from other businesses that can vouch for reliability. Additionally, there are checkboxes specifying business types, and signatures from authorized company representatives are mandatory.

Who is eligible to use the Business Credit Application Form?
The Business Credit Application Form is designed for businesses seeking credit from potential vendors. Typically, authorized company representatives must complete and sign the form.
What supporting documents are required with the application?
You may need to provide your business license, bank statements, and references from other vendors to support your credit application. Check with the vendor for any specific requirements.
What happens after I submit the Business Credit Application Form?
After submission, the vendor will review your application and may contact your references for verification. Processing times can vary based on the vendor's policies.
Is it necessary to notarize the form?
No, the Business Credit Application Form does not require notarization. However, it must be duly signed by an authorized representative of the company.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include omitting required information, providing inaccurate references, and failing to sign the form. Review all details before submission to avoid delays.
